This implements the functionality proposed in issue 22286. (fixes #22286)
It adds a new library option to kotlin-spring generator called
spring-declarative-http-interface, which allows for generation of Spring Declarative Http Interfaces for simple instantiations of clients that is available since Spring Boot 3.I implemented ability to switch between
ResponseEntity<SomeClassType>wrapped method return types or just plainSomeClassTypeand support for both reactive and non-reactive options.For reactive options I implemented support for both kotlin-native
coroutineapproach (with the exception of not returningFlowfor collections/arrays asFlowis not supported by spring declarative interfaces) as well asreactorapproach with responses wrapped inMonoorFlux.PR checklist
